THE ART OF DYING
BY JUKSTAPOZ
The Art of Dying, a solo piece inspired by Hieronymus Bosch’s The Garden of Earthly Delights, conveys the fragility of human existence through subtle humour and surrealism. Dance, visual imagery and ephemeral music conveys the transient beauty of that final moment before life comes to an end.

THE LAMB
BY KOR'SIA
Are we blind? The Lamb departs from a miraculous event, the recovery of eyesight, only to immerse us into a blinding experience. There, heaven, hell, and purgatory are difficult to tell apart, and such is the case with a brothel where fiery bodies exert strange rituals, and where the roles of victim and executioner are interchangeable.

HISTORY, HISTORY,
HISTORY
BY DEBORAH PEARSON
A documentary, performed live, the performance runs the length of and is timed alongside the film, using interviews with the exiled screenwriter and people involved with the film to playfully reflect on immigration, suppression, and our personal links with history.

JEUX
BY KOR'SIA
Jeux is the title that Nijinski conferred on one of his
ballets in 1913.This piece, interwoven in the metaphor of the game, establishes a dialogue, which can be linked to the possible relationship that the choreographer lived with the elitist Bloomsbury group.
